Tianeptine Risks and Side Effects: What You Need to Know

While this antidepressant may offer help for depression, it's vital to be aware of the potential side effects and effects. Common reports include upset stomach, head discomfort, dizziness, and constipation. More serious concerns involve the development of dependence, withdrawal symptoms upon stopping, and get more info the risk of respiratory depression, particularly when combined with other depressants like beer or opioids. Prolonged usage can also lead to several corporeal and psychological difficulties, so careful observation by a physician is required before and during treatment.

The Drug Tianeptine and Dependence: A Growing Public Health Problem

The rising occurrence of tianeptine, an mood stabilizer initially marketed in some regions, is raising serious fears regarding addiction. Originally prescribed for depression, it's increasingly being abused and obtained through online sources, leading a widespread problem of dependence. Studies are demonstrating a connection between tianeptine application and withdrawal symptoms that are comparable to those seen with narcotics, highlighting the potential for serious habituation and the need for prompt community intervention.
